  • This research is a basic researching process for producing solid fuel that mixing paper sludge and Heat Transfer Medium Oil. Under the presence of Heat Transfer Medium Oil, paper sludge is heated and dried with home appliance microwave for comparing drying efficiency and energy efficiency of different types of drying method. As a result, Heat Transfer Medium Oil and paper mixing case of drying method, OMD, is the most efficient way to shorten the time for evaporating moisture in the paper sludge. In addition, heat transfer effect and density is increased with adding Heat Transfer Medium Oil by microwave. Future more, OMD's energy cost for evaporating whole moisture is 78% cheaper than MD. Also, OMD process shows the best energy efficiency with comparing other process. Evaporation rate of paper sludge evaporation process with microwave is 11.66% increased by adding Heat Transfer Medium Oil 150g. Preheating Heat Transfer Medium Oil or improving different ways injecting Heat Transfer Medium Oil is a good way to increase a rate of initiative moisture evaporation process.

  • The Toyota production system (TPS) developed by Toyota corporation is a management principle and production model to improve values added through elimination of waste. Since the oil shock in 1970s, the TPS has drawn the worldwide attentions as a main factor of competitiveness of Japanese manufacturing system and has been studied and implemented in many countries regardless of size and types of industry. For the correspondence to various customer's requirement, it is required to establish on time delivery procedure and to shorten lead time. Therefore it intended to establish TPS which is adopted to 7 losses reduction and JIT(Just in Time). In this paper, the automatic production line for color TV manufacturing by TPS was developed and proved to push up two times of productivity, to reduce the 25 workers at a time, and to widen the flexibility of manufacturing from 14" to 25" TV.

  • Electric scroll-compressor drives are commonly used for e.g. home appliance cooling units. The recent development of hybrid cars with internal combustion engine in combination with electrical propulsion requires new solutions to be able to cool the passenger compartment of cars at stand-still. Both application areas demand efficient motor drives to reach good economy and efficient use of limited battery power as well as competitive volume/weight for a given output. The BLDC motor is a controllable and efficient solution. A major part of the motor is the soft-magnetic core. The powder based $Somaloy^{(R)}$ material shows high resistivity and induction as the result of engineered iron particles with in-organic coating. The unique features of compacted $Somaloy^{(R)}$ components can be utilized to enhance the shape and total volume of the BLDC motor with at least maintained efficiency compared to the use of traditional laminated steel sheet cores. A careful design of the $Somaloy^{(R)}$ components can also simplify assembly and positively influence the coil configuration. This study shows a comparison between a typical laminated BLDC motor and a redesigned, $Somaloy^{(R)}$ based version adapted for a scroll-compressor application.

  • With the development of digital technology and the advent of the concept of well-being, kitchen will be worked as the center of housing and turn into multi-functional space. So a research is requested to consider the users' needs for kitchen based on their life characteristics. The purpose of this study is to find out housing lifestyles, and to search and analyze users' needs for kitchen planning according to their lifestyles. And then plans for kitchen design are suggested. The findings are as follows. (1) Housing lifestyles of users living in apartment are categorized into the type of network and trial & development, pursing the new environment and technology, the type of high quality and convenience, seeking the way to make housework easy and comfortable, the type of housework oriented and the type of unspecification. (2) The type of network and trial & development requests home automation, confrontation layout of counter-top, the type of high quality and convenience requests enlargement of kitchen space, the newest appliance and kitchen island, the type of housework oriented requests the efficiency of space utilization with a counter-top style table, and the type of unspecification asks space for study and office work. All of the types have needs for water use space, larger storing space and a Kimchi refrigerator.
